{"title":"Petri Net Modeling and Verification of Transactional Workflows","authors":"Kais Klai, Walid Gaaloul","doi":"10.1109/WETICE.2011.72","DOIUrl":"https://doi.org/10.1109/WETICE.2011.72","url":null,"abstract":"The increasing use of Workflow Management Systems (WfMS) in companies expresses their undeniable importance to improve the efficiency of their processes and their execution costs. However, with the technological improvements and the continuous increasing market pressures and requirements, collaborative information systems are becoming more and more complex, involving numerous interacting business objects. Consequently, in spite of their obvious potential, WfMS show some limitations to ensure a correct and reliable execution. Therefore, there is a growing interest for verification techniques which help to provide reliable transactional workflow behavior and thereafter prevent workflow execution failures. In this paper, we propose a Petri net driven approach to validate workflow transactional behavior to subsequently improve and correct related recovery mechanisms. The transactional behavior verification is done at design time to validate the transactional behavior consistency and help designers to provide correct recovery mechanisms. Shapiro","doi":"10.1109/WETICE.2011.76","DOIUrl":"https://doi.org/10.1109/WETICE.2011.76","url":null,"abstract":"Replicating shared data is a fundamental mechanism in large-scale distributed systems, but suffers from a fundamental tension between scalability and data consistency. Eventual consistency sidesteps the (foreground) synchronisation bottleneck, but remains ad-hoc, error-prone, and difficult to prove correct. We present a promising new approach that is simple, scales almost indefinitely, and provably ensures eventual consistency: A CRDT is a data type that demonstrates some simple properties, viz. that its concurrent operations commute, or that its states form a semi-lattice. Any CRDT provably converges, provided all replicas eventually receive all operations. A CRDT requires no synchronisation: an update can execute immediately, irrespective of network latency, faults, or disconnection; it is highly scalable and fault-tolerant. The approach is necessarily limited since any task requiring consensus is out of reach. Nonetheless, many interesting and useful data types can be designed as a CRDT. We previously published the Treedoc CRDT, a sequence data type suited to concurrent editing tasks (as in a p2p wiki). This talk presents a portfolio of generally useful, non-trivial, composable CRDTs, including variations on counters, registers, sets, maps (key-value stores), graphs and sequences. This research is part of a systematic and principled study of CRDTs, to discover their power and limitations, and to better understand the underlying mechanisms and requirements. Ölvander","doi":"10.1109/WETICE.2011.74","DOIUrl":"https://doi.org/10.1109/WETICE.2011.74","url":null,"abstract":"In development and support of complex products such as power plants, automotive vehicles, or aircrafts, modeling and simulation has become an important activity as a basis for knowledge capture. Simulation is used in several steps of the product lifecycle; for evaluation of early design, for system verification, and for user training. With emerging techniques such as tools for high-level modeling, multi-core computing, and visualization, the number of useful models is growing. This paper focuses on reuse of multipurpose models and configuration support in a product line context. A configurator prototype system is presented. The simulator set created from validated models is considered to be a secondary product line. The product set which the simulation models represent is considered to be the primary product line. The Saab Gripen fighter aircraft, together with simulators in which the aircraft behavior, performance, and handling qualities are represented, is used to exemplify application. Integration principles of the systems for simulator configuration, Software Configuration Management, and Product Data Management (PDM) are studied.
